Cell phones, iPods, and PSPs being part of daily life, means ‘portable speakers’ are nothing new – in fact they’re an accessory. But how portable are they in reality? Divoom’s iTour-10 might provide some perspective.
This diminutive device goes virtually unfelt in any pocket. It’s what you might call ultra-portable (just a tad bigger than a golf ball). The speaker comes in a range of colours which adds to its accessory factor. It’s compatible with a range of media devices from MP3-players, notebooks, and portable consoles to cell phones.
The device has an internal battery which is charged via USB or DC sources and has a playtime of 7–8 hours. In terms of sound quality the speaker doesn’t disappoint. The sound output is quite phenomenal at 2.4W, size considered. The speaker also has an expanding ‘resonator’ when open, offering better sound quality and base. The speaker’s capsule shape allows for 360˚ sound distribution.
